Health Secretary Matt Hancock has visited North Devon District Hospital, where he met the team and patients, and confirmed future investment in local facilities.
“The Secretary of State was impressed by the level of innovation he saw, and how we have responded to the challenges faced as the most remote acute hospital in mainland England,” said chief executive of the hospital trust Suzanne Tracey. “He also said that NDHT has a really positive vibe to it, and this is testament to the efforts made every day by our staff.”
North Devon District Hospital is set for a multi-million pound redevelopment by 2030, as part of a national £3.7 billion Government funded programme.
